Why is This Prediction Reasonable?

Currently, detailed mechanism of action data for oteracil is not available (Data Gap). Based on known information, oteracil is part of the S-1 combination (tegafur + gimeracil + oteracil). Within this combination, oteracil potassium has no independent antitumour activity — its role is to inhibit intestinal orotate phosphoribosyltransferase (OPRT), which reduces premature activation of 5-FU (derived from tegafur) in the gut. This lowers gastrointestinal toxicity and allows higher effective systemic doses of 5-FU to reach tumour tissue.

Colonic neoplasm and gastric cancer (S-1's core indication) are both gastrointestinal malignancies that share the same fluoropyrimidine-sensitive pathway (thymidylate synthase inhibition). S-1 has already been approved in Japan and across Asia for colorectal cancer (adjuvant stage III colon/rectal cancer and metastatic disease), making the mechanistic extrapolation to colonic neoplasm biologically coherent.

Important caveat: the clinical trial and literature evidence assembled here almost entirely evaluates the S-1 combination as a whole, not oteracil in isolation. As explicitly noted in the underlying evidence, this is best understood as confirmation of an already-established combination product's indication, not a novel drug-repurposing discovery. This distinction matters for how the "Go/Hold" decision should be interpreted — the pharmacology is sound, but the regulatory/commercial pathway concerns the S-1 product, not oteracil as a standalone entity.


Clinical Trial Evidence

Trial Number Phase Status Enrollment Key Findings
NCT00660894 Phase 3 Completed 1535 UFT+Leucovorin vs S-1 (TS-1) as adjuvant treatment for stage III colon cancer, with gene-expression-based predictive factor analysis
NCT01918852 Phase 3 Completed 161 SALTO study: S-1 vs capecitabine as first-line treatment for metastatic colorectal cancer
NCT03448549 Phase 3 Unknown 1191 SOX (oxaliplatin+S-1) vs XELOX as adjuvant chemotherapy for stage III colorectal cancer
NCT02618356 Phase 2 Unknown 82 Raltitrexed + S-1 for metastatic colorectal cancer after failure of standard chemotherapy
NCT00524706 Phase 1/2 Unknown 42 S-1 + oral leucovorin + oxaliplatin (SOL regimen) in untreated metastatic colorectal cancer
NCT00974389 Phase 2 Unknown 40 S-1 + bevacizumab in unresectable/recurrent colorectal cancer after failure of irinotecan/oxaliplatin regimens
NCT06255379 Phase 2 Not yet recruiting 52 Fuquinitinib + tegafur/gimeracil/oteracil as third-line treatment for advanced metastatic CRC
NCT02216149 Phase 2 Terminated 20 S-1/capecitabine + oxaliplatin effects on coronary microvascular blood flow in metastatic GI adenocarcinoma (safety-focused, not efficacy)

Literature Evidence

PMID Year Type Journal Key Findings
31917122 2020 RCT Clin Colorectal Cancer ACTS-CC 02: S-1+oxaliplatin (SOX) vs UFT/LV as adjuvant chemotherapy in high-risk stage III colon cancer
27056996 2016 RCT Ann Oncol ACTS-RC (JFMC35-C1): S-1 vs UFT as adjuvant chemotherapy for stage II/III rectal cancer
24942277 2014 RCT Ann Oncol ACTS-CC trial: S-1 noninferior to UFT/LV as adjuvant chemotherapy for stage III colon cancer
22415232 2012 RCT sub-study (safety) Br J Cancer Planned safety analysis of ACTS-CC phase III trial comparing UFT/LV and S-1
26976971 2016 RCT biomarker sub-study Anticancer Res Genome-wide DNA copy-number analysis within the ACTS-CC phase III trial
32189156 2020 Phase II/III efficacy study Int J Clin Oncol KSCC1303: 3-year DFS analysis of S-1+oxaliplatin (C-SOX) adjuvant therapy for stage III colon cancer
25209093 2014 Review Clin Colorectal Cancer Asian consensus guidelines for management of metastatic colorectal cancer, incorporating S-1-based regimens
17496461 2007 Review Gan To Kagaku Ryoho Current state and issues of adjuvant chemotherapy for colorectal cancer in Japan
10897209 2000 Review Gan To Kagaku Ryoho Conceptual basis for S-1's biochemical modulation of 5-FU (self-rescuing concept, includes oteracil's role)
20500514 2010 Preclinical Cancer Sci Anti-lymph-node-metastasis efficacy of oral S-1 vs UFT/LV in a colon cancer xenograft model

Cytotoxicity

Oteracil is evaluated here as a required cytotoxic-chemotherapy adjunct because it is a fixed, non-separable component of the fluoropyrimidine combination S-1, used exclusively in antineoplastic regimens for gastrointestinal cancers.

Item Content
Cytotoxicity Classification Conventional cytotoxic — Fluoropyrimidine combination adjunct (component of S-1; oteracil itself is not independently cytotoxic but modulates 5-FU activation)
Myelosuppression Risk Moderate — S-1-based regimens are commonly associated with neutropenia and thrombocytopenia in reported case series and trial safety analyses
Emetogenicity Classification Low to Moderate (consistent with oral fluoropyrimidine class)
Monitoring Items CBC with differential, liver and renal function, serum triglycerides (hypertriglyceridemia reported, PMID 32936722), skin/mucosal surveillance (severe cutaneous reactions reported, PMID 28414195)
Handling Protection Must follow cytotoxic drug handling regulations, as oteracil is only used as part of cytotoxic chemotherapy regimens
